Position Summary We are seeking a Healthcare Revenue Analyst to support revenue performance, payer reimbursement analysis, and data-driven decision-making across our multi-site physician practice. This role focuses on analyzing healthcare revenue within a fee-for-service environment, including payer reimbursement trends, fee schedules, and claims payment accuracy. The ideal candidate has strong healthcare industry experience and understands how payer contracts and reimbursement methodologies impact real-world revenue performance. This position also plays a key role in developing dashboards, reporting and data analysis that supports operational and financial decision-making across the organization. Key Responsibilities Revenue and Reimbursement Analysis (Primary Focus) Analyze healthcare revenue performance across all payers Evaluate payer reimbursement accuracy and identify underpayments, variances, and trands Review CPT-level reimbursement, fee schedules, and claims payment patterns Identify revenue leakage, denial trends, and reimbursement inefficiencies Compare contracted rates vs. actual payments received and flag discrepancies Support evaluation of payer performance across the organization Data Analysis and Reporting (Primary) Develop and maintain dashboards and reports to monitor revenue cycle KPIs Analyze large healthcare datasets from billing, claims and revenue cycle systems Translate complex reimbursement and operational data into actionable insights Support leadership with recurring and ad hoc reporting requests Ensure accuracy and consistency of revenue-related data across systems Payer and Contract Support (Primary) Interpret payer contracts and reimbursement methodologies, including managed care agreements where applicable Assist in analyzing contract performance and payer reimbursement behavior Support preparation of data for payer discussions, audits, or contract review processes Finance and Accounting Support (Secondary) Provide occasional ad hoc support to the accounting function as needed Assist the Accounting Manager with basic accounting tasks Support validation of financial and revenue-related data to ensure consistency across reporting systems Participate and assist with audits and reporting Required Qualifications / Education Minimum of 3+ years of healthcare industry experience in revenue cycle, reimbursement analysis, or healthcare analytics Bachelor's Degree in Healthcare Administration, Finance, Accounting, Data Analytics, Business Administration or related field Direct experience working with payer reimbursement, fee schedules, or claims data is required Strong understanding of healthcare revenue cycle operations in a fee-for-service environment Experience analyzing healthcare payment data at the CPT or claim level Advance Excel skills (pivot tables, formulas, data analysis) Experience with healthcare billing systems - EPIC experience required Experience with SQL, Power BI, Tableau or similar reporting tools required Preferred Qualifications Experience in physician practice or hospital-based healthcare environment Exposure to managed care payer structures Understanding of CPT coding and reimbursement impact on payment What We Are Looking For A healthcare-native analyst who understands how reimbursement actually works in practice Strong analytical thinker who can connect payer behavior, contract terms, and payment outcomes Detail-oriented, with the ability to identify trends and anomalies in large datasets Comfortable working across revenue cycle, operations, and finance teams Note to Applicants Candidates with healthcare industry experience will be prioritized over non-healthcare finance or general data analytics experience.
